A personification of the U.S. government, Uncle Sam originated during the War of 1812. This iconic figure, often depicted with a top hat and stern gaze, appears in recruitment posters and political cartoons. It serves to foster patriotism and communicate federal authority, benefiting government agencies and citizens by embodying national identity and civic duty.
